Zone 2 training is aerobic exercise at roughly 60-70% effort, easy enough to hold a conversation through. At that intensity your mitochondria build their capacity to burn fat for fuel rather than leaning on carbohydrate stores. It’s the least glamorous part of most training programs and one of the most consistently emphasized in longevity-focused exercise science, precisely because it builds an aerobic base that harder efforts don’t replicate as efficiently.

Why Zone 2 targets mitochondria specifically

At low sustained intensities your muscles run mostly on fat. That pathway depends heavily on mitochondrial density and efficiency inside the muscle cell, and training consistently at this intensity is one of the more effective stimuli for increasing that density over time. You are building more of the cellular machinery responsible for aerobic energy production.

There is direct evidence for that. Helgerud and colleagues had forty moderately trained men train three times a week for eight weeks, with all protocols matched for total oxygen consumption. VO2 max rose 7.2 percent in a 4 × 4 minute interval group and 5.5 percent in a 15/15 second group. Continuous running at roughly 70 percent of maximum heart rate produced no significant change.

The boundary of that study matters for a page arguing that Zone 2 is worth doing. It measured VO2 max and nothing else: not mitochondrial density, not fat oxidation capacity, not injury rate, not adherence, which is where the case for easy volume actually sits. A study showing that easy running does not raise a ceiling is not a study showing that easy running does nothing.

This matters for longevity because mitochondrial function declines with age. A larger, more efficient mitochondrial base buffers against that decline, supporting everyday energy availability and metabolic flexibility well beyond athletic performance. Push the intensity too high and the fat-oxidation pathway gets bypassed in favor of faster, less mitochondria-dependent systems. Zone 2's low intensity isn’t a limitation. It’s the entire point.

How to tell you are in Zone 2

The talk test is the simplest practical guide. You should be able to speak in full sentences without gasping, and not comfortably sing. Too breathless to talk means you have drifted into a higher zone that trains a different system. A heart rate monitor gives a more precise reading if you know your own zones, though the talk test remains reliable for most people.

The common mistake is running Zone 2 too fast. Treating it as a moderate-effort run rather than an easy one blurs the specific stimulus this intensity provides, and you end up neither properly recovering nor properly building the aerobic base.

How much Zone 2 to do, and how often

Most evidence-based programs include several Zone 2 sessions a week, often forming the bulk of weekly volume, with higher-intensity intervals layered in separately rather than replacing the base. Build that volume gradually rather than jumping straight to a large weekly total, which is the more sustainable and injury-conscious route from a lower starting point.

Give it eight to twelve weeks before judging whether it is working. Your pace at the same heart rate usually drifts upward within a few weeks, which is the earliest sign of progress. The mitochondrial adaptation the intensity is actually for builds over months, which is why these programmes are written in blocks rather than in sessions.

The fair criticism of Zone 2 training

Zone 2 gets called overrated often enough to be worth answering directly. The intensity is real and so is the adaptation, and the criticism is not that the physiology is wrong.

What is overstated is the idea that Zone 2 alone is enough. It builds the aerobic base and it does not raise your ceiling, which needs harder interval work. A programme of nothing but easy sessions leaves half the adaptation on the table.

The other fair complaint is time. Building a base this way takes hours a week, and for someone with three hours to train, spending most of it going slowly is a real trade rather than an obvious win. That is a scheduling argument rather than a physiological one, and it is the honest reason plenty of people do not stick with it.

How training zones are defined, and which method to trust

Zone 2 is defined physiologically, not by a heart rate number. The number is a convenient approximation of something measured in a laboratory, and knowing what it approximates explains why formulas fail for so many people.

The underlying physiology

As intensity rises, blood lactate stays roughly flat, then begins a first sustained rise — the first lactate threshold, typically around 2 mmol/L. Zone 2 sits just below that point: the highest intensity at which lactate production and clearance remain in balance. Above it, accumulation begins and the session's character changes.

The parallel respiratory marker is the first ventilatory threshold, where breathing rate rises disproportionately to workload. The two thresholds sit close together, which is what makes breathing a usable field proxy.

The methods, ranked by accuracy

  • Lactate testing. A finger-prick series at increasing intensities. The reference method, and accessible now that handheld meters exist, though it requires care to do properly.
  • Metabolic cart testing. Laboratory gas exchange analysis, which identifies ventilatory thresholds and VO2 Max simultaneously. The most complete and the least convenient.
  • Talk test. You can speak in full sentences but not comfortably sing. Free, a usable field proxy for ventilatory threshold, and the method Longevity Coach IQ recommends by default.
  • Nasal breathing. The intensity at which you can still breathe through your nose alone approximates the same boundary for many people. A useful cross-check.
  • Percentage of maximum heart rate. Roughly 60 to 70 percent. The most commonly cited and the least reliable, because it depends on knowing your actual maximum.

Why heart rate formulas mislead

The familiar 220-minus-age estimate has a wide spread between individuals. For an individual that means the derived zone can be substantially wrong in either direction, and it is wrong systematically for people whose true maximum sits at the tails of the distribution.

Zones anchored to a measured lactate threshold heart rate are considerably better than zones anchored to an estimated maximum. If you have no measured value, trust the talk test over the arithmetic.

The practical failure mode

Almost everyone drifts upward. Zone 2 feels too easy to be productive, which is exactly why the drift happens, and it converts base-building sessions into Zone 3 work that builds neither base nor top end. Checking the talk test mid-session, rather than only at the start, is the simplest correction.

How to fit Zone 2 into a training week

Wellness media tends to treat all cardio as interchangeable, “just move more,” without distinguishing the mitochondrial adaptation that Zone 2 intensity specifically targets. That distinction is the whole reason the intensity is prescribed rather than left to preference.

Use the pace table above as a starting reference for your age and sex, then calibrate against the talk test in real time. Individual fitness varies enough that the table is a guide rather than a target.

Build weekly volume gradually if you are new to structured aerobic work, and pair Zone 2 sessions with separate higher-intensity work rather than relying on either alone.

Frequently asked

What is Zone 2 training?

Exercise at roughly 60-70% effort that specifically trains your mitochondria's capacity to burn fat for fuel.

How do I know if I'm actually in Zone 2?

The talk test, you should be able to speak in full sentences but not comfortably sing. A heart rate monitor gives a more precise reading.

Does this apply to cycling, rowing, and swimming too?

The physiology applies across activities, but Longevity Coach IQ's pace benchmark table currently covers running only, deliberately, rather than inventing unverified equivalents.

What heart rate is Zone 2?

Commonly cut at around 60 to 70 percent of maximum heart rate, though formula-derived maximums are unreliable for individuals. Perceived effort and the talk test are more trustworthy than a number from an age formula.

How much Zone 2 should you do per week?

Longevity Coach IQ works to a target of 150 to 180 minutes a week, usually split across three or four sessions. Anything is better than nothing, and consistency matters more than reaching an exact weekly figure.

Is walking fast enough for Zone 2?

For many people, particularly when starting out or walking uphill, yes. Fitter individuals will need to jog, cycle or row to reach the same relative intensity, which is the point: the zone is relative, not a fixed pace.

Is Zone 2 training suitable in your fifties and sixties?

It is arguably more useful then, not less. The intensity is low enough to be sustainable on joints that no longer tolerate constant hard running, and the mitochondrial decline it targets is exactly what accelerates with age. Starting later means a smaller gain, not no gain.

Does Zone 2 training work differently for women?

The physiology of the adaptation is the same. What differs is the practical side, particularly around perimenopause and menopause, where sleep disruption and recovery capacity affect how much hard training sits comfortably alongside it. Low-intensity volume tends to be the part that stays manageable.

Why does Zone 2 feel too easy?

Because the pace that produces the adaptation is genuinely slower than most people train. The common error is spending a whole session in a moderate middle ground that is too hard to build a base and too easy to raise the ceiling.
